Abstract

一种触控结构及触控显示面板,所述触控结构包括第一触控电极和第二触控电极,所述第一触控电极沿第一方向延伸,所述第二触控电极沿第二方向延伸,所述第一方向和所述第二方向交叉;所述第一触控电极包括串联的多个第一触控电极部,所述多个第一触控电极部的每个包括第一主体部和多个第一叉指部,所述多个第一叉指部从所述第一主体部突出;所述多个第一触控电极部的至少一个的至少一个第一叉指部包括第一指部有效电极和第一指部虚拟电极,所述第一指部虚拟电极与所述第一指部有效电极绝缘,所述第一指部有效电极与所述第一主体部连接。该触控结构可以有效提高触控性能。
